**About The Role**
We’re looking for a Benefits Analyst to provide effective support to assigned Account Managers in the Employee Benefits and Retirement Practice. This role involves full life cycle review and analysis of employee benefit plans. This is a fast-paced role and involves strong team work and service excellence. Benefits in being in this position include working for a top Brokerage Firm recognized as an Industry Leader.
**What You’ll Do**
+ Partnering with assigned Account Managers and Producers to service and retain the existing employee benefits book of business by ensuring that all documentation is accurate and processed in a timely fashion;
+ Reviewing, processing and preparing client reports for new business, renewals, updates and marketing in accordance with applicable reporting schedules and reporting templates;
+ Conducting marketing; including preparing and submitting specifications to underwriters,answering underwriter questions, reviewing or providing analysis and recommendations onmarketing responses, and preparing marketing report
+ Preparing quarterly experience reports including projections for renewals
+ Maintaining and updating client files, including recording and completing activities in our broker management system;
+ Supporting customers in person or via telephone to assess and fulfil their employee benefits requirements
+ Troubleshooting client complaints, responding to inquiries, assisting complex claims and providing direction and administration of client’s benefits plans
+ Assisting in administration of cross/upselling of HUB’s benefits products to existing clients; preparing new business quotes and provide to producer for presentation;
+ Conducting account file audits to ensure all required documentation is properly stored and accessible
+ Coordinating with insurance carriers as required
**Qualifications and expertise that pave the way for Success**
+ Typically 1-2 years of group benefits insurance experience with direct involvement in the renewal process
+ Knowledge of group benefits financial underwriting requirements for all types of employee benefits plans
+ LLQP or willing to obtain
+ Knowledge of the Canadian benefits industryStrong verbal, written communication and presentation skills
+ Proficient in Microsoft Office: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ook;
+ Experience with MS Access or other databases an asset
+ Experience with broker management systems i.e. Epic an asset
+ Strong time management, prioritization and multi-tasking skills
+ Strong team player and ability to work independently
+ Ability to exercise initiative and follow up skills
+ Some client travel may be required
